Free South Bank art in September 2026: what is on now
Three current, free installations can be combined around Royal Festival Hall and Riverside Terrace from Wednesday 9 September, with no ticket required.

Gift to the Future runs 9–27 September, Quentin Blake’s site-wide Southbank Parade continues to 8 November and Luke Jerram’s Stepping Out continues to 30 September. All three are listed as free with no ticket required.

A route that avoids backtracking
Begin inside Royal Festival Hall with Quentin Blake’s characters, follow Gift to the Future through the wider site, then move to Riverside Terrace for Luke Jerram’s interactive musical work.

How much time to allow
A focused circuit can work in 60–90 minutes. Keep the route flexible around busy public spaces, temporary building activity and the time a group wants to spend activating Stepping Out.

Access and weather
Royal Festival Hall offers indoor shelter while Riverside Terrace is exposed. Check Southbank Centre’s live access information and TfL before travelling to Waterloo, Embankment or another nearby station.
